When It’s Time to Get Your Air Conditioning Repaired

Is the level of comfort in your home falling short of what you would like it to be? There are other, more subtle problems that, if disregarded, could lead to more severe repair work or the requirement for an early replacement of your air conditioning unit. While a unit that will not switch on is a clear sign that you need repairs, there are other, less obvious issues. If you are familiar with the more subtle signs of a problem with your a/c, you will be able to contact a professional service expert quicker rather than later.

If any of the following apply, among our Iowa AC repair experts advises that you give us a call:

  • You are sustaining an boost in the amount of money required to pay for your monthly utility costs: Inefficient operation of your a/c unit can be triggered by a variety of different concerns, consisting of leaking ductwork, an internal breakdown, or a malfunctioning thermostat. This implies that it has to work more difficult to keep your residential or commercial property cool, which will result in a substantial increase in the amount that you pay in energy expenses.
  • You only see hot air coming out of your vents: First things first, ensure you haven’t inadvertently set the thermostat to the inaccurate temperature by examining it. If that is not the case, then you more than likely have a problem on the inside of your a/c unit, and you should get it examined by a expert.
  • You are seeing a higher humidity level at your property: Even though this is not the main function of your a/c unit, it is responsible for controling the humidity level inside of your home or commercial structure. Higher humidity suggests that there is an excess of moisture in the air, which can cause the development of mold and mildew in addition to making the air feel warm and sticky. It is vital that you get this matter resolved as rapidly as humanly feasible, particularly for the sake of your safety.
  • The air flow in your system is inadequate: Regrettably, there are a wide array of aspects that can lead to insufficient air flow. We will require to perform a thorough examination in order to figure out whether the issue is the result of a blocked air filter, an problem with the blower, frozen evaporator coils, dripping ductwork, or blocked duct.
  • You observe that there is a significant quantity of moisture in the area around your unit: Condensation is a natural occurrence, however it should not exist in extreme quantities. It is possible that you have a leaking refrigerant or a clogged up drain tube if you observe any excess moisture or pooling water in the location.
  • Weird Noises from Your Unit: It is to be expected for an air conditioning system to create some background sound while it is running. On the other hand, if it starts making audible screeching, squealing, grinding, groaning, or scraping sounds, this is an apparent indicator that something needs to be fixed.
  • It appears that there is a problem with your thermostat: It’s possible that the thermostat is the source of the problems you’re having with your air conditioning system. If you have hot and cold areas around your home, your system won’t turn off, or it will not begin, it could be because of a issue with the thermostat. If your system will not begin, it might likewise be because it will not shut off.
  • Foul odors are coming from your system: There may be a issue with your a/c if you smell anything burning or a musty smell. These smells can be triggered by a range of factors, consisting of mold advancement and charred electrical wiring.
  • Your system turns often in between the following states: When the temperature inside your home reaches the level that you have selected on the thermostat, air conditioning unit are configured to shut off instantly. In spite of this, it will continue to cycle even when there is something wrong with it.

The HVAC System Is Making Weird Noises

There are a few noises that need to not be heard coming from a/c unit even though they do not operate in full silence. These sounds might be anything from a banging to a screeching to a grinding to a clicking noise. These specific sounds often indicate that there is a problem within the cooling system that needs to be fixed by a expert of in Warren County.

Sounds that are Weird and Different Coming From Your AC The following must be consisted of:

  • Banging: The issue is typically the compressor in an air conditioner that is making a banging noise. This part of the ac system is accountable for providing refrigerant to the various other parts of the system in order to remove excess heat from your home. Compressor components may loosen up as the AC system ages. This sound is triggered by the parts walking around and rattling and crashing one another.
  • Shrieking: A broken blower fan motor within the air conditioning system might produce a sound similar to screeching or squealing if the motor is working incorrectly. Usually, a malfunctioning fan belt or broken bearings in the motor are to blame for this noise. Shut off the AC right away and connect with a professional for repair work whenever you hear a shrieking noise.
  • Grinding: The sound of something grinding is never ever a great sign to hear coming from any kind of mechanical things. Pistons inside the compressor might have broken, which might result in this grinding sound originating from the a/c. When a compressor’s pistons become worn, it generally suggests that the compressor itself has to be replaced. The complete air conditioning system might require to be replaced depending on the model of air conditioning and how old it is.
  • Clicking: It is really normal for an ac system to make a clicking sound when it at first switches on. If you hear clicking throughout the whole duration of the cooling cycle, then there is a issue with the clicking. These clicks are the result of a thermostat that is not working appropriately.
